Patricia Nixon Cox ( née Nixon; born February 21, 1946) is the elder daughter of the 37th United States president Richard Nixon and First Lady Pat Nixon, and the sister of Julie Nixon Eisenhower .   4. Christopher Nixon Cox was born on 14 March 1979 at Weill Cornell Medical Center in New York City, the only child of New York State GOP Chairman Edward F. Cox and Tricia Nixon Cox, older daughter of Richard Nixon, 37th president of the United States from 1969 to 1974. He graduated magna cum laude from Princeton University with an A.B. in Politics.

  7. U.S. State: California. More Facts. Childhood & Early Life. Cox was born on February 21, 1946, in Whittier, California. She was named “Patricia” after her mother, First Lady Pat, but she preferred the shortened form, “Tricia.”. She has a younger sister, Julie Nixon Eisenhower. She spent her earlier years in Washington, DC.
